Lucas Moura 'unavailable for Leeds clash following training injury'

Lucas Moura reportedly does not travel with the Tottenham Hotspur squad for Saturday's Premier League clash with Leeds United after picking up an injury in training.

Tottenham Hotspur attacker Lucas Moura has not travelled with the squad to face Leeds United due to injury, according to a report.

Antonio Conte confirmed at his pre-match press conference that Oliver Skipp and Japhet Tanganga were still absent, and the ankle knock that Rodrigo Bentancur picked up at Burnley has ruled him out of contention as well.

The Spurs boss did not specifically mention Moura, who ceded his place in the side at Burnley to Dejan Kulusevski and would have been pining for a return here.

According to football.london, the former Paris Saint-Germain attacker picked up a small injury during Friday's training session and as a result is not part of the travelling party for the Elland Road clash.

The report adds that 17-year-old Alfie Devine has earned a call-up to the squad in Moura's place, and it remains to be seen how long the Brazilian attacker will be sidelined for.

Moura has registered six goals and six assists in 34 appearances for Spurs this term and now boasts a total of 38 goals and 25 assists in 191 games for the North London club since his 2018 arrival.
